Renwick Gallery on Pennsylvania Avenue, DC The Renwick was the first building in America designed exclusively to be an art museum. In the 1850s Wilson Corcoran, an art collector, and philanthropist, believed that showcasing works by American artists would “encourage American genius”. The Smithsonian American Art Museum displays its collections and presents special exhibitions in two locations in Washington, DC. Its main building is located at the heart of a vibrant downtown cultural district, while its branch museum for contemporary craft, the Renwick Gallery, is located nine blocks west, near the White House. The Smithsonian American Art Museum (SAAM), the nation’s first collection of American art, is the home to one of the largest and most inclusive collections of American art in the world. Its artworks reveal America’s rich artistic and cultural history from the colonial period to today, with more than 7,000 artists represented in the collection. Echelman ’s woven sculpture corresponds to a map of the energy released across the Pacific Ocean during the Tohoku earthquake and tsunami, one of the most devastating natural disasters in recorded history.
